What Exactly Is The CAP Token And Why The Rush

Cap is not a meme coin chasing attention. It's a credit platform where loans get backed by escrowed collateral, with the project's cUSD asset secured by a basket of regulated stablecoins.

CAP runs on Ethereum as an ERC20 token, and its token sale just wrapped with serious demand behind it.

That clearing price came from a public auction that closed oversubscribed more than five times over, with over a thousand bidders chasing roughly 4.5% of total supply. Every token sold there was unlocked immediately, with no cliffs and no drip feed.

Why This Coin Matters Beyond The Hype Cycle

This is not hype built on nothing. Cap's cUSD is backed by a mix of assets, including BlackRock's BUIDL and Franklin Templeton's BENJI fund, alongside USDC and PYUSD.

The protocol already runs a real credit business too. It originated a $100 million revolving facility for Susquehanna Crypto, and borrower activity reportedly grew sharply through the first quarter of 2026.

Risk gets split across three groups: operators borrow to deploy strategies, restakers backstop them through EigenLayer or Symbiotic, and token holders vote on the parameters that govern the whole system.

Four Exchanges, Four Announcements, One Token Generation Event

Binance Wallet ran an exclusive token generation event with a subscription window before claiming and trading opened. 

Cap Labs Limited confirmed the same listing on its own account a short time later. 

MEXC opened CAP and USDT trading alongside a convert feature, timed almost to the minute with the Binance Wallet event. 

KuCoin called its listing a world premiere and opened deposits ahead of the trading window.

Bybit confirmed its own spot listing too, describing Cap the same way as a credit platform backed by financial guarantees.

What The Chart Cannot Tell You On Day One

Here's the honest part most listing articles skip. CAP has no real trading history yet, so RSI readings or support and resistance lines from a chart would just be made up today.

What we can say is this: full unlock at launch means every early buyer can sell immediately, and that usually creates sharp swings in both directions during the first sessions.

Five times oversubscription suggests demand was real heading in. Whether that demand shows up as buying pressure across four exchanges at once or fades once early holders take profit is the actual question worth watching.
